WebHyperthyroidism is associated with suppressed levels of TSH (typically, <0.5 mU/L). Rarely, an elevated TSH level can be associated with hyperthyroidism if there is a pituitary adenoma secreting TSH. If the TSH is normal (0.5-5 mU/L in most labs), a diagnosis of hyperthyroidism is very unlikely.
